Borno State ETF Holds Bilateral Budget Discussion with Borno State House of Assembly;

The Executive Secretary of the Borno State Education Trust Fund (BSTEF), Hon. (Dr) Maina Yaumi, alongside his Directors and senior management staff, earlier today honored an invitation to a Bilateral Discussion on the 2026 Budget Proposal and a review of the 2025 Budget with the House Standing Committee on Education, Science, Technology and Innovation of the Borno State House of Assembly.

The Executive Secretary was accompanied by Abba Kurama Umar (Director, Planning, Research and Statistics – DPRS), Mohammed Idris (Director, Administration and Supplies – DAS), Ya Maira A. Liman (Chief Accountant), Abubakar Mustapha (Cashier), and Haruna A. Mohammed (ICT Officer).

The bilateral session was held under the chairmanship of Hon. Engr. Mohammed Gambomi Marte, Chairman of the House Standing Committee on Education, Science, Technology and Innovation, as part of the legislative process for the 2026 budget.

The engagement followed the presentation of the 2026 Appropriation Bill, tagged “Budget of Sustained Recovery and Growth,” by the Executive Governor of Borno State, His Excellency, Prof. Babagana Umara Zulum, CON, mni, FNSE, to the Borno State House of Assembly on Monday, 29th December 2025.

The meeting provided an opportunity for BSTEF to present its budget performance, outline priority interventions in the education sector, and engage constructively with lawmakers to ensure effective planning, accountability, and improved educational development across Borno State.
